Ease of Use
GraphQLZero provides an easy and intuitive interface for testing GraphQL queries, making it accessible for beginners and useful for quick experiments.
Free Access
The service is free to use, offering unlimited access without the need for registration, which makes it convenient for developers who need to run quick tests without any financial commitment.
Realistic Data
GraphQLZero uses data from a JSONPlaceholder, providing users with realistic data examples that mirror actual use cases, thus aiding in better demonstrating how real-world queries would function.
Publicly Accessible
Being publicly accessible allows developers to share query examples easily, which is great for educational purposes or collaborative testing scenarios.
Learning Resource
GraphQLZero serves as a learning resource for developers new to GraphQL, offering a hands-on experience with designing and executing queries.

Check the "Domain Rating" of GraphQLZero on Ahrefs. The domain rating is a measure of the strength of a website's backlink profile on a scale from 0 to 100. It shows the strength of GraphQLZero's backlink profile compared to the other websites. In most cases a domain rating of 60+ is considered good and 70+ is considered very good.
Check the "Domain Authority" of GraphQLZero on MOZ. A website's domain authority (DA) is a search engine ranking score that predicts how well a website will rank on search engine result pages (SERPs). It is based on a 100-point logarithmic scale, with higher scores corresponding to a greater likelihood of ranking. This is another useful metric to check if a website is good.
